Technical Data Sheet  
1.5mm Side Face Infrared LED  
IR928-6C-F  
Features  
High reliability  
High radiant intensity  
Peak wavelength λp=940nm  
2.54mm Lead spacing  
Low forward voltage  
Pb.Free  
This product itself will remain within RoHS compliant version.  
Descriptions  
EVERLIGHT’s Infrared Emitting Diode (IR928-6C-F) is a  
high intensity diode , molded in a water clear plastic package.  
The miniature side- facing device has a chip ,  
that emits radiation from the side of the clear package.  
Applications  
Mouse  
Optoelectronic switch  
Infrared applied system
